The women we work with at TRCC say that what they find most helpful is understanding, acceptance, support and someone to listen to them in a non-judgmental environment.
Many workers tell us that they want to provide this but often feel out of their depth or concerned that they may say the wrong thing when receiving a disclosure about sexual abuse.
Objectives
Explore definitions of, and our own reactions to, childhood sexual abuse, rape and sexual assault.
Develop an understanding of the long and short-term effects of childhood sexual abuse, rape and sexual assault.
Explore society’s attitudes to childhood sexual abuse, rape and sexual assault and the impact they have on survivors.
Look at ways of supporting survivors of childhood sexual abuse, rape and sexual assault.
Develop confidence and skills when dealing with disclosures and working with these issues.
